How to add shipping in WooCommerce
Changing the shipping method on a WordPress website can be a confusing process for those who are unfamiliar with the platform. However, it is important to know how to do this in order to ensure that your customers receive their orders in a timely and efficient manner.
The first step in changing the shipping method on your WordPress website is to install a plugin that allows you to do so. There are several options available, such as WooCommerce Shipping and Table Rate Shipping. Once you have installed and activated the plugin, you will need to configure it to meet your specific needs.
To begin, go to the WooCommerce settings page in your WordPress dashboard and click on the “Shipping” tab. From here, you can select the shipping method you want to use, such as the flat rate or free shipping. You can also specify which countries and states you want to ship to, as well as any additional fees or restrictions that may apply.
Next, you will need to set up your shipping zones and rates. A shipping zone is a geographical area that you are willing to ship to, and you can create as many of these as you need. To create a new shipping zone, click on the “Add shipping zone” button and enter the name and location of the zone.
Once you have set up your shipping zones, you can create shipping rates for each of them. This is where you specify the cost of shipping for each zone, as well as any additional fees or restrictions that may apply. For example, you might charge a higher rate for shipping to international destinations or require a signature upon delivery for certain items.
You can also set up shipping classes to group similar products together and apply different shipping rates to each class. For example, you might have a shipping class for heavy items that require a higher rate, or a class for fragile items that require special handling.
In addition to these basic settings, you can also customize the shipping method further by adding additional options and features. For example, you can offer various shipping carriers, such as FedEx or UPS, and allow customers to choose their preferred carrier at checkout. You can also enable tracking numbers, so customers can follow the progress of their orders.
To make sure that your shipping method is working properly, you can test it by placing a dummy order and checking that the correct shipping rate is applied. You should also check that the shipping method is displayed correctly on your website and that it is easy for customers to understand and use.
